Christmas came early for Bashii, one of Australia Zoo's resident Sumatran Tigers yesterday.
Three year old, Sumatran Tiger Bashii, came to Australia Zoo at only three months of age, along with his sisters Maneki and Kaitlyn. Born in Indonesia, he and his sisters were the first Sumatran cubs to be released in over 27 years and are considered to be the most valuable assets to the International Breeding program.
Yesterday, Santa visited Tiger Temple on a special visit to give Bashii his Christmas gifts, wrapped up meat treats and milk. Bashii tore straight into opening his gifts and happily devoured the treats as guests looked on.
